Ramona Faye Bell Sines, 68, a devoted wife, mother and grandmother, died Dec. 28, 2010, in Escondido, Calif. Her death ended a lengthy battle with cancer. She is sorely missed by her family and friends.She was born Oct. 26, 1942, in Dermott, Ark., to Robert and Mary Austin Bell. The Bell family...
